Job Description: Under the direction of the Manager, the Pharmacist Pharm D- Degree Senior is committed to the integration of knowledge and skill in the provision of quality client-focused pharmacy services. The incumbent is responsible for planning, implementing, monitoring, and leading clinical pharmacy activities and services that support the safe, effective and appropriate use of pharmacotherapy. This includes home care and community based services
